PROBLEM:
After following procedures for "Env" (https://github.com/Ranjandas/shikari?tab=readme-ov-file#env), one is confronted with the following error message:
$ consul members
Error retrieving members: Get "https://192.168.105.4:8501/v1/agent/members?segment=_all": dial tcp 192.168.105.4:8501: connect: connection refused
Nomad has the same problem with the http protocol.
CAUSE:
The URL is wrong: https://192.168.105.4:8501.
The address should start with http instead of https and the port should be 8500, not 8501. It should be "http://192.168.105.4:8500`.
SOLUTION:
Change the code and documentation to reflect the correct http protocol and port for both Consul and Nomad:
CONSUL_HTTP_ADDR=http://192.168.105.4:8500
NOMAD_ADDR=http://192.168.105.13:4646
